Prenatal and Perinatal Risk Factors of Childhood Obesity
Šmídová, Radka ; Pejšová, Hana (advisor) ; Chrpová, Diana (referee)
Diploma thesis is divided into a theoretical and practical part. I dedicated the theoretical part not only to prenatal and perinatal obesity risk factors, but also to diagnosis, management, health complications and prevention. In the practical part, I described the outcomes of the questionnaire survey dedicated to the mothers of children aged 1-7 years. The aim of this thesis was to find out the occurrence of selected risk factors for childhood obesity. I found out that in my study group, there were some risk factors represented in relatively small quantity (for example smoking during pregnancy, smoking during breastfeeding, gestational diabetes mellitus). Other risk factors, such as mother's or father's obesity were frequent. Some risk factors for childhood obesity are obvious, while others have not yet been proved to be directly related to obesity. However, we can certainly suggest, that the healthy parents' weight, alcohol and nicotine abstinence and exclusive breastfeeding at least until the end of fourth month of life are the factors beneficial not only for the health of the child. The obesity as an actual problem of today´s society
FRYŠOVÁ, Iveta
This Bachelor Study is on the topic of The obesity as an actual problem of today´s society. Its aim is to summarize the basic topics and questions about the obesity and to show what is the ideal of the body beauty and the body weigh from the view of people who suffer from the obesity, overweight people and also of people with the normal weight. For the research three hypothesis have been set: 1. People suffering from the obesity don´t differ in the point of view of mental representation of the ideal body figure from the common population. 2. The lifestyle of people suffering from the obesity has nothing to do with their conception of the ideal body figure. 3. People suffering from the obesity don´t differ in the point of view of the satisfaction with their body from overweight people. There have been chosen a quantitative {--} qualitative research. The questionnaire was wholly anonymous. The research took place in January and February 2007. First hypothesis was refuted. Second and third hypothesis were confirmed. In my opinion the aim of the Study was accomplished. There are many of TV programmes, books, magazines or web sites that attent to the obesity. The reason is that the number of people who suffer from this disease grows up in whole Europe. The obesity is defined as an excessive physical mass with increased portion of the adipose tissue. It is not only the aesthetic problem. The obesity can cause many health problems, e.g. diabetes mellitus, hypertension, cancer, gynaecologist problems, cardiac or joint diseases. This condition can also have an impact on the human mental sphere and depressions or anxiety can occur. Today ´s ideal of the body beauty is a very thin figure. Women and girls are forced to be on a diet. There are more and more people who just only think that they are overweight or obese. The diet industry has gigantic power to support the idealization of the slimness.
